In China and Singapore, more than 8 in 10 people would be prepared to give up their car in favour of using services such as car sharing, car hire between private individuals, or chauffeur-driven cars. In France, just one in three consumers would be tempted by these new forms of mobility. But according to the Roland Berger survey delivering these results, the most mobility-ready country in the world is Holland – one of its advantages being a high number of charging stations for electric vehicles.
